A Landmark Tender Paves the Way for Sri Lanka BESS Projects
In a milestone for its energy sector, Sri Lanka has awarded its inaugural tender for large-scale battery storage. The tender covers 12 distinct BESS projects, which will collectively provide 120 MW of power capacity and 480 MWh of energy storage. The local renewable energy company WindForce has successfully secured the Letters of Award for all 12 projects.
This move is critical for modernizing Sri Lanka’s grid. BESS technology addresses the primary challenge of renewable energy sources like solar and wind: intermittency. By storing excess energy generated during periods of low demand or high production (like sunny afternoons) and dispatching it during peak evening hours, these battery systems ensure a more reliable and consistent power supply. This initiative represents a foundational step in integrating a higher percentage of renewables into the national grid without compromising its stability.
Strategic Partnerships Bolster Market Growth for Sri Lanka BESS Projects
Further amplifying this momentum, a new partnership is set to bring advanced energy storage technology to Sri Lanka. Evervolt Green Energy has joined forces with HyperStrong, a global leader in BESS manufacturing, to distribute and market cutting-edge energy storage solutions in both Sri Lanka and India.
This collaboration will focus specifically on the commercial and industrial (C&I) sectors, a vital area for energy consumption and decarbonization. By providing businesses with sophisticated BESS solutions, the partnership aims to meet the growing demand for reliable power, reduce reliance on fossil fuels, and support the country’s broader grid modernization efforts. The entry of experienced international players like HyperStrong, which has deployed over 50 GWh of storage systems globally, signals strong confidence in the region’s renewable energy market.
